Night shift — the spare hardware storage room has moved to B-14, behind the print room at Osmer Court. All loaner laptops, cables, and replacement monitors are now shelved there; the old cupboard on level 2 is empty and will be cleared Thursday. Sign everything out in the ledger on the shelf by the door — no exceptions, even for quick swaps. Return keys for trolleys to the front desk by 06:00. The door keypad accepts the code below.

staff pass of yajeg-yahaf = bdg-LMTGO-3

## Onboarding: Flaky Integration Tests — Tollbridge Payments

For the weekly sync: the Tollbridge payments service has ~6 flaky integration tests, all in the settlement suite. Root cause is a shared sandbox ledger that isn't reset between runs. Workaround: retag with `@serial` until the fixture rewrite lands. Don't mute them — they've caught two real race conditions. New folks: the sandbox vault needs unlocking on first run, using the recovery passphrase provided below.

vault phrase of fawip-kawef = istix-frador

Internal Memo — Finance Team

The Silvertrail loyalty programme overhaul at Marrowdene Stores proceeds as scheduled. Finance should model the revised points liability under the new redemption rates and flag variances above threshold. Draft figures are due before month-end close. Context on the wider commercial strategy is provided in the confidential note below.

management briefing: Only 61 of the 462 pilot accounts renewed Zorius, so a churn review is set for November 9. Ralixix Works is in early talks to buy Briirix Systems for about $316.9 million.

## Plugin breaks after Corelace v4 upgrade

Corelace pins component APIs per minor version; plugins built against v3.x must declare `compat: 3` or resolution fails silently. Re-run `corelace verify` against the hosted compatibility matrix to confirm your manifest. The matrix endpoint requires authenticated access for external authors, using the token provided below.

bearer token for yagef-yahaf: eyJhbGciOiJIUzI1NiIsInR5cCI6IkpXVCJ9.eyJzdWIiOiIjTGyX4q1qSIn0.o7LtVLNaptGl